Casting for the International
English Language Reality TV Show is set for December 15th,
Beverly Hilton, Beverly Hills, CA and brings two countries and 16 entrepreneurs
together
Beverly Hills,
CA & Abu Dhabi, United Arab Emirates (UAE)
– Hydra Properties LLC, one
of the world’s largest commercial developers launched Hydra Executives today
(Nov. 28, 2007) at the Beverly Hilton, Beverly Hills, CA. Casting for the first International reality
TV series “The Hydra Executives”
begins on December 15, 2007 also at the Hilton. Beverly Hills Mayor Jimmy
Delshad welcomed the Hydra Properties team at the media brunch and launch.
The show will feature a cast
of budding American and British entrepreneurs to be filmed in Abu Dhabi, but
broadcast entirely in English. The reality TV series was created by CEO
Sulaiman Al-Fahim, Hydra Properties LLC, a leading Abu Dhabi-based
international real estate company and the key backer of the show. Abu Dhabi Tourism Authority and Chamber of
Commerce and Industry are also sponsoring the show. According to Fahim around $5 million would be
spent on the first season.
“We
are inviting 16 entrepreneurs, eight Americans and eight Brits, to Abu Dhabi in
the United Arab Emirates to compete against each other for 15 weeks,” said
Al-Fahim. “Contestants will fly to the
capital city of Abu Dhabi where they will spend their first 2 weeks in boot
camp to learn the art of the real estate deal and how to identify various
playing fields. Following this they will be split into two mixed teams to
compete in real estate business assignments for a three month period.” At the
end of the competition one winner will walk away with the grand prize worth $1
million to set up his or her own style real estate venture.
The executive boardroom-style program is currently
being shopped for global distribution in March 2008. It is being produced in
association with Showtime Arabia, which is partly owned by Viacom, and Dubai’s
Infinity TV.
“It’s little like the Olympics of reality TV,” explained co-host and Executive Producer Ziad Batal. “The show brings 16 contestants into United States and United Kingdom in international teams to compete in business challenges spread over the UAE’s thriving capital of Abu Dhabi. The winner receives a $1 million funding prize to start his or her business there. Other proposed reality TV programs in the works include an India vs. Pakistan edition.”
Batal also said the UAE government is rolling out
the red carpet for the show. The TV show is expected to provide global exposure
to the country and its multibillion-dollar real estate industry. “It’s really
about attracting tourists and people who want to do business here.”
Casting Director Beverly Pomerantz has a long list of
hit reality shows including “Are You Smarter Than a Fifth Grader.” The Director
is JC Caliciano, LA Producers. Eligible candidates are required to have a
background in real estate and/or architecture, engineering, sales, marketing
and finance. They should also reflect qualities of success: passion, risk
taking, dynamic people skills, multidisciplinary perspectives, innovation and
change. The show is set to air in March
2008.
“This all English reality show will be amongst the
first of its kind for the Middle East audience and also the first involving the
region’s real estate sector,” said CEO Marc-Antoine d’Halluin, Showtime Arabia.
“We are delighted to be part of this great endeavor that Hydra has chosen and
feel that this is one of the most creative shows that we’ve seen to date.”
Showtime has already pledged to broadcast Hydra Executives in Asia and the Middle
East, according to Batal, and negotiations are ongoing with the major US and
European production houses for
distribution in their broadcast areas.
“Foreigners don’t watch Arabic, but Arabs watch
English programming. Now they’ll be getting a taste of both worlds,” said
Batal. Batal is no stranger to hit TV shows. He is also the creator of Street Smarts, a reality TV show
entering its third season on Infinity TV, and he produces Showtime’s Shake the Stadium, which aired this
year.
Al-Fahim is known more for his successful global
real estate projects than the TV industry. Hydra Properties’ latest real estate
ventures include half a dozen high-rise properties in the UAE and a $500
million mixed residential complex in Mazatlan, Mexico.
“Al-Fahim doesn’t do the Donald Trump ‘you’re fired’ kind of thing,” explained Batal. “It’s more like a tourist greeting, ‘Welcome to my country, I am your host and let’s get you connected to business in Abu Dhabi.’”
Additionally, the 16 contestants will be exposed to
the crème de la crème of the UAE’s business society, allowing each to set up
needed networks. The entrepreneurs,
hand-picked by Al-Fahim, will benefit from his tips and advice as they go
through their various business dealings.
“It’s entertainment, but of a different kind,” said
Al-Fahim, “It’s about the world of adventure, about doing something that hasn’t
been done before, or doing something differently.”
